flashの最近のブログ記事
FlashでFlickrの写真を表示させたり、スライドショーを作ったりするサンプルはたくさんあるのだけれども、Flickrに写真をアップロードしたかったのでas3flickrlib を使ってアップロードを試してみた。
サンプルswfのダウンロード
(FlickrUploadTest.zip)
※残念ながらwww.flickr.comのサーバーに"crossdomain.xml"がないので(api.flickr.comにはある。)swfをwebにアップした状態からはアップロードの処理がうまく動きませんでした。ローカルで実行してください。
AdobeMAX2007でもGainerと合わせて紹介されていて大きな反響を呼んでいたFunnelのビルド002がリリースされたので、ArduinoとFunnelを使ってActionScriptからArduinoを操作する方法を試してみた。
フィジカルコンピューティングの開発ボードはArduino,Wiring,MAKE Controller Kit,Gainer,古くはBasicStampなどいろいろあり、それらのボードをつかってPCと接続し使うための開発環境もいろいろあります。海外では、スタンフォード大学のHCI GROUPが開発しているd.toolsや、NADA(今は名前が変わってSketchtoolsなのか?)があり、Funnelは日本発のものになります。
FunnelはIAMASの小林茂さんが中心となって未踏ソフトウェア創造事業で開発しているもので、OSCに対応しているのでいろいろな言語から使うことが可能になることが特徴です。2007/11/07にビルド002がリリースされました。現時点では小林さん自身が開発しているFunnel I/Oモジュール、Gainerや、Arduinoに対応しています。
AIR beta1でWEBCAMの画像をjpgに保存するサンプル作った - hatayanlogをBeta2に対応させてみた。
保存できたjpgファイル
具体的に直したのはFileクラスを使う部分と設定ファイル部分。
証明書の概念がはじめて出てきたのでそこに注意した。
具体的には、Flile.resolve()というメソッド名がFile.resolvePath()というメソッド名に変更されたのでその部分を修正。
//f = f.resolve(fileName);Beta1
f = f.resolvePath(fileName);//Beta2
Beta2ではデジタル署名が加わったので設定ファイルを新しく作成した。
Flash Net Comport Connector ver0.1.5 をリリースしました。
■改良点
AS3に対応、ダメ文字があったのでAS2のAPIを修正
■注意点
ver0.1.5とそれ以前のFlashライブラリはダメ文字の修正のためにプロトコルが変わったので互換性がなくなっています。以前のプログラムを今回使うためにはライブラリの差し替えをしてswfを再コンパイルしてからお使いください。
下記サイトからダウンロードしてください。
AIRのFlash CS3用のAIR書き出しエクステンションのβ1版が公開されたのでいじってみた。
(注意!!:2007/10/09現在はβ2になっていますが、ここで配布されているAirアプリはβ2では実行できません。ソース自体はたぶん流用できます。 無理でしたBata2対応版はこちら)
hatayanlog: Apollo まとめの記事の時から我慢していたAIR(元Apollo)のプログラミングを修了したので遂にやってみた。
作ったのはWEBCAMの画像から静止画を保存して、jpgファイルに書き出すサンプル。
as3corelibのcom.adobe.images.JPGEncoderとAIRのファイルシステムのクラスを使って実装。
サンプルファイル AIRCamera
こんな感じの画面です
実際に保存した画像
Flash for Mobile
クスール 
なかなかレアなFlashとPhidgetsを連動させたプログラムとか、PSPで動かすとか、携帯向けのFlashについての本。--観察と記述より
とのこと気になる。探して立ち読みしてみるか。
NADAとかいうフィジカルインターフェースのラピッドプロトタイピングのツールがあるらしい。
I saw the NADA gang last week at Etech and I'm going to try and review this, it's a fast and easy way to control devices with Flash and Java.-
MAKE: Blog: NADA Rapid prototyping of physical interfacesの記事より
フィジカルインターフェースのキットとかっていろいろあるけどそれを全部一つのゲートウェイで処理できるようにするコンセプトっぽい。値段は$100.00 。
有料なのが痛いが、その甲斐あって、これからバージョンあがっていくと結構いいかんじのツールになりそうだ。こういうのが出てきたし、このニッチな市場もだいぶ枯れてきた感じがする。
FLASH8Playerの新機能を少しはFLashっぽく使うぞ!!
ということで前々から指摘されていた「金魚のFLASH」の影が変な部分をDropShadowFilterを使ったエフェクトに直してみた。
FLASH8Player以上じゃないと影が見えません
※重いので波紋を発生するのを止めています。
Flash Net Comport Connector ver0.1.3 をリリースしました。

■改良点
・すがちゃんが指摘していたLogの表示方法を変更(チェックボックスでOn Off & clear 可能)
・FLashClientへのGUIからのテスト送信を実装
・アイコンの変更
などです。
今回から配布用のページを設けたのでそちらからダウンロードしてください。
よろしくお願いいたします。






